American Electric Power was reporting about 2,209 customers in Hancock County without electricity. Most of the outages — about 1,942 — were located in Findlay.
A power outage has impacted service for over 100 customers in south Findlay, in the area of Western Avenue. According to American Electric Power, 169 customers were affected. The cause of the outage is unknown at this time.
